Why Sulfuric Acid 30%
Sulfuric Acid 30% Laboratory Grade provides a standardized, moderate-strength acid solution essential for controlled chemical synthesis and precise analytical research. By utilizing a pre-mixed 30% concentration, facilities eliminate the significant exothermic risks and complex cooling infrastructure required when diluting raw, concentrated sulfuric acid on-site. This transparent, pale, non-flammable liquid (CAS: 7664-93-9) offers reliable purity and consistent molarity, enabling technicians to execute exact stoichiometric calculations without the variance found in lower-purity commercial alternatives. The solution is fully miscible with water and polar organic solvents, ensuring predictable behavior and immediate integration into aqueous environments, reagent standardizations, and industrial process loops.
Best Applications for This Grade
- Commonly applied in wet chemistry and analytical laboratory research as a reliable reagent for titrations, sample digestions, and quantitative pH manipulations, where the laboratory grade baseline prevents trace contaminants from skewing analytical data.
- Commonly applied in industrial wastewater treatment operations to neutralize highly alkaline effluent streams. The 30% concentration allows automated dosing pumps to maintain tight pH setpoints without overshooting the target or triggering violent localized heating in the primary treatment tank.
- Commonly applied in intermediate chemical manufacturing as an acid catalyst or direct reactant. The moderated 30% strength drives specific synthesis pathways while reducing the risk of unwanted side reactions, carbonization, or rapid oxidation that occur when utilizing highly concentrated raw acids.
- Commonly applied in controlled industrial metal finishing and surface preparation. The pre-diluted acid yields a manageable, steady etch rate on substrates, effectively removing oxides and scale while minimizing the risk of pitting the underlying base metal.
